Michael Irvin has been taken off television coverage for Super Bowl LVII after an allegation of misconduct.

The NFL Network and ESPN removed Irvin from coverage after a woman accused him of misconduct at a Marriott hotel this week.

Irvin filed a lawsuit against the woman and Marriott on Thursday afternoon. He claims the accuser and the hotel hoped to make him the next victim of "cancel culture."

Per the lawsuits, eyewitnesses support Irvin's contention that he "casually exchanged pleasantries" with the accuser -- a hotel employee -- "shook her hand, and went to his room alone."

He has admitted that he doesn't fully recall what happened, and that he had been "out drinking."
